Public Holiday: The month of March 2026 has brought good news for the residents of Unnao district of Uttar Pradesh. Public holidays have been declared on March 21, 26 and 31 this month. Due to these holidays, government offices, schools, colleges, banks and courts will remain closed. According to the holiday schedule issued by the Uttar Pradesh Basic Education Council, all basic schools will be closed on these days. Also, according to the calendar of the Bank Union, banks will also remain closed on these dates. March 21 holiday
A public holiday has been declared on March 21 on the occasion of Eid-ul-Fitr. This festival is very important for the Muslim community, in which prayers and celebrations are celebrated after the end of the fast. All government offices, schools, colleges and banks will remain closed on this day. Notably, since March 21 is a Saturday, there will be a two-day holiday from Friday evening to Sunday. This will give employees and students a great opportunity to rest. This holiday will be applicable in Unnao district of Uttar Pradesh, and people will get time to perform religious rituals.
Holiday on March 26
A holiday has been declared on March 26 on the occasion of Ram Navami. Ram Navami is celebrated on the occasion of the birthday of Lord Rama. This year, Navratri begins on March 19, so the celebration of Ram Navami will be more grand. Schools, colleges, offices and banks will remain closed on this day. This festival is important for the Hindu community, and people go to temples and worship. The holiday will give students and employees an opportunity to celebrate the festival and spend time with their families.
March 31st Holiday
March 31st is a public holiday on the occasion of Mahavir Jayanti. This festival is important for the Jain community, in which prayers and fasting are observed to mark the birthday of Lord Mahavir. All government institutions, schools, banks and offices will remain closed on this day.
